Tiered Approach

In line with the commitment to safeguard capacity and support personnel already in the Organization, a majority of UNDP UNCDF/UNV vacancies are advertised using a tiered application process whereby:

  • Tier 0: UNDP/UNCDF/UNV IP staff holding permanent (PA) and fixed-term (FTA) appointments, whose posts will be abolished, or contracts will be terminated or not renewed during 2026.
  • Tier 1: Other UNDP/UNCDF/UNV staff holding permanent (PA) and fixed-term (FTA) appointments
  • Tier 2: UNDP/UNCDF/UNV staff holding temporary appointments (TA), personnel on regular PSA contracts, and Expert and Specialist UN Volunteers
  • Tier 3 or no tier indicated: All other contract types from UNDP/UNCDF/UNV and other agencies, and other external candidates

Please make note of the Tier(s) indicated in the vacancy title, if any, and ensure that you satisfy the eligibility to apply.

Office/Unit/Project Description

The Human Resources Section (HRS) provides a full range of HR services to the organization and its workforce.As part of the Human Resources Section, the Capacity Development Team (CDT) designs capacity development and learning programmes for UN Volunteers. The team supports the implementation of the UNV Learning Portfolio which consists of five comprehensive learning experiences; onboarding, skills surge, empowerment for change, connect and learn, and career craft.

Institutional Arrangement

Under the overall guidance of the Team Lead, Capacity Development and Learning, and the direct supervision of the designated supervisor, Learning Specialist (IPSA10), the Learning Assistant (NPSA‑5) provides operational and administrative support to the delivery of learning programmes and digital learning services for UN Volunteers.

The position supports the coordination of online and in-person learning activities, administration of digital learning platforms, learner enrolment and user support, and routine evaluation follow-up. related procurement and administrative processes. The role also supports procurement, budget tracking, and other administrative processes related to the implementation of the team’s annual workplan. This ensures that learning activities and services are delivered in a timely, consistently, and client-oriented manner, in line with established procedures.
